Paver Driveway Installation Questions
What types of pavers are suitable for driveways? Concrete, brick, and natural stone pavers are common choices, offering durability and aesthetic appeal for driveways in Denver County.
How long does a paver driveway installation typically take? Installation times vary based on the size and complexity of the project, but generally, it can range from a few days to a week.
Are paver driveways durable enough for heavy vehicles? Yes, properly installed paver driveways can support the weight of typical passenger vehicles and even some larger trucks with appropriate base preparation.
What maintenance is required for paver driveways? Routine cleaning and occasional resealing help maintain appearance and longevity, while shifting or settling can be addressed with professional repairs.
